使用Google Cloud API进行AI语音分析
随着人工智能技术的飞速发展,AI语音分析在各个行业中的应用越来越广泛。而Google Cloud API作为一款强大的AI语音分析工具,已经吸引了众多开发者和企业的关注。本文将讲述一位开发者如何使用Google Cloud API进行AI语音分析的故事。
这位开发者名叫李明,他在一家初创公司工作,主要负责公司的智能语音交互系统的研发。李明了解到,随着用户数量的增加,传统的语音识别技术已经无法满足公司对实时语音分析的需求。为了提高语音分析的准确性和效率,他决定尝试使用Google Cloud API进行AI语音分析。
首先,李明在Google Cloud Platform上注册了一个账号,并成功创建了第一个项目。接着,他按照以下步骤进行了AI语音分析的开发:
- 准备数据
为了进行语音分析,李明首先需要收集大量高质量的语音数据。他利用公司的内部资源,收集了不同场景下的语音样本,包括客服、会议、电话等。同时,他还从互联网上下载了一些公开的语音数据,以确保数据的多样性和丰富性。
- 数据预处理
在收集到语音数据后,李明对数据进行预处理。首先,他使用音频处理库对语音数据进行降噪处理,提高语音质量。然后,他根据语音样本的语种和领域,对数据进行分类。最后,他使用语音分割技术将长音频分割成短音频片段,以便后续的模型训练。
- 模型训练
在数据预处理完成后,李明开始使用Google Cloud API进行模型训练。他首先在Google Cloud Platform上创建了一个TensorFlow模型,然后利用预处理的语音数据进行训练。为了提高模型的泛化能力,他采用了多种数据增强技术,如重放、静音、回声等。
- 模型评估
在模型训练完成后,李明使用测试集对模型进行评估。他发现,使用Google Cloud API进行AI语音分析后,语音识别的准确率有了显著提高。同时,模型的实时性也得到了保证,满足了公司对实时语音分析的需求。
- 应用集成
为了将AI语音分析系统集成到公司产品中,李明利用Google Cloud API提供的SDK将模型嵌入到应用程序中。他首先在Android和iOS平台上实现了语音识别功能,然后将其集成到公司的智能语音交互系统中。通过这种方式,用户可以随时随地享受到AI语音分析带来的便利。
- 持续优化
在应用集成过程中,李明发现模型在某些特定场景下仍有不足。为了进一步提高语音分析的准确性,他决定持续优化模型。他通过不断调整模型参数、尝试新的数据增强技术以及优化模型结构,使得模型在各个场景下的表现都更加出色。
经过一段时间的努力,李明成功地将Google Cloud API应用于公司的智能语音交互系统。这不仅提高了公司的产品竞争力,还为用户带来了更好的体验。在今后的工作中,李明将继续探索AI语音分析的新应用场景,为公司创造更大的价值。
总结
本文通过讲述一位开发者使用Google Cloud API进行AI语音分析的故事,展示了该工具在提高语音识别准确性和效率方面的优势。在人工智能时代,Google Cloud API为开发者提供了强大的支持,助力他们实现更加智能化的应用。相信在不久的将来,AI语音分析将在更多领域发挥重要作用。
猜你喜欢:AI机器人